Body Image Support Groups

Taxonomy Code: PN-8100.5000-100

Mutual support groups whose members are individuals who have difficulty with a negative perception of the aesthetics or attractiveness of their body and are seeking support to develop self-esteem, self-confidence, and body positivity/neutrality. Individuals may be experiencing body dissatisfaction due to pressure to conform to beauty standards and social comparisons, size discrimination issues, a genetic predisposition to anxiety or obsessive compulsive disorder, or other issues causing self consciousness or shame. The groups meet in-person, by telephone or via the Internet; and provide emotional support, information and resources for those who participate. Groups may focus on size inclusivity and individual physical, economic, social, spiritual and emotional well-being rather than weight gain/loss and may offer shared resources emphasizing that all bodies deserve care, love and respect.
